Paul Nieminen passed away on Monday, July 27, 2026, at the Southeast Integrated Care Centre in Moosomin, SK.
Paul was born on March 5, 1942, in Wapella, SK, to Ester and Toivo Nieminen and raised at their family farm in New Finland with his sister and brother. He spent his early days making many memories with his tight-knit group of cousins, providing a lifetime of laughter while reminiscing.
Education was always very important to Paul, and he was able to carry that through to generations of children as a teacher and principal in Fairlight and Killaly. Following this, he was a town administrator for the Resort Village of Melville Beach and the Village of Stockholm and drove school bus for several years. He volunteered countless hours to multiple community organizations throughout his lifetime.
Paul was his happiest while outdoors in any season skiing, fishing, hunting, and connecting with nature. This has been passed down to his children and grandchildren.
